ADELINE A. WOIDA
(1908 - 1992)

Adeline A. Woida, 83, formerly of 521 S. 30th Street, Manitowoc, a Shady Lane Home resident, died Sunday, January 26, 1992, at Shady Lane Home, Manitowoc.

Funeral services will be 9:30 a.m. Thursday at Pfeffer Funeral Home and 10 a.m. at St. Paul Catholic Church, Manitowoc. Mass of Christian Burial will be celebrated by Rev. Ronald Reimer with burial to follow at Calvary Cemetery, Manitowoc.

She was born September 9, 1908, in Two Rivers, Wis., daughter of the late Henry and Petronella Koch Ahrndt. She married George "Bud" Woida on August 26, 1929, at St. Luke's Catholic Church, Two Rivers. He preceded her in death January 18, 1980.

Survivors include a son and daughter-in-law, Paul and Jan Woida of Manitowoc; three daughters and a son-in-law, Elysabeth (Betty) Richter of Manitowoc, Joan Free of Sheboygan, Karen and Cal Naidl of Maribel; two sisters and brothers-in-law, Agnes and Howard Wolf of Two Rivers, Alice and Warren Proper of Two Rivers; two sisters-in-law, Mrs. George (Beatrice) Ahrndt of Two Rivers, Mrs. Joseph (Dorothy) Ahrndt of North Carolina; grandchildren, Terry and Greg Barnes;, Wade and friend Amy Jo Clark; Becky Chad Naidl; Lori Jean and David Maltby; Robin and Robert Nelson; Marge and Bruce Power; Chuck Denk; Douglas and Lori Lee Richter; Brian Richter; Sharon and Tim Leonhard; Stuart Free; Vicki and Steve Wiltmus; Craig Woida; 16 great grandchildren; nieces, nephews and other relatives and friends survive. She was also preceded in death by a daughter, Lorayne; three brothers, George, Hugo, Joseph; a sister, Loretta, and two grandchildren.

Friends may call at Pfeffer Funeral Home, 4 p.m. to 9 p.m. Wednesday. Prayer Service will be held at 7:30 p.m. by Msgr. Alfred A. Schneider.

Herald Times Reporter, January 27, 1992 P. b7
